Publisher's Synopsis

This book deals with the Chinese fascination with their past, and the way in which the past is used in Chinese political struggles. It also traces the attempts to distort China's history. Gungwu examines the work of scholars who were protagonists in the Cultural Revolution. He argues that the way they use the past in polemical debates in support of political factions demonstrates how that past continues to stimulate the Chinese imagination. To Act is to Know: Chinese Dilemmas is part of a four-book collection by Wang Gungww, the pre-eminent authority on China and the Chinese diaspora.
